what protects the seed? seed coat embryo endosperm

Explanation:

Brief Explanations

The seed coat is the outer layer of the seed. It is formed from the integuments of the ovule. Its main function is to protect the seed from physical damage, pathogens, and desiccation. The embryo is the young plant within the seed. The endosperm is the tissue that provides nutrition to the embryo.

Answer:

seed coat
